您现在的位置是: 首页 - 时尚搭配 - 解密高效网页加载18ajax与缓存策略分析 时尚搭配

解密高效网页加载18ajax与缓存策略分析

2025-02-02 时尚搭配 0人已围观

简介解密高效网页加载:18ajax与缓存策略分析 一、引言 在当今信息爆炸的时代,用户对网页的响应速度提出了越来越高的要求。一个好的用户体验不仅仅取决于内容的吸引力,还需要考虑到页面加载时间的快速性。因此,前端开发者们不断寻求新的技术和方法来优化网页加载速度。这时,18ajax作为一种现代前端开发框架,在提高网页性能方面扮演了关键角色。本文将探讨18ajax如何结合缓存策略

解密高效网页加载:18ajax与缓存策略分析

一、引言

在当今信息爆炸的时代,用户对网页的响应速度提出了越来越高的要求。一个好的用户体验不仅仅取决于内容的吸引力,还需要考虑到页面加载时间的快速性。因此,前端开发者们不断寻求新的技术和方法来优化网页加载速度。这时,18ajax作为一种现代前端开发框架,在提高网页性能方面扮演了关键角色。本文将探讨18ajax如何结合缓存策略,为提升网站访问速度提供有效支持。

二、什么是18ajax?

在介绍具体应用之前,我们首先要了解什么是18ajax。简而言之,十八-ajax是一种基于JavaScript实现的一种异步数据交互方式,它通过Ajax(即Asynchronous JavaScript and XML)技术实现了数据无缝更新,而不会重新刷新整个页面,从而极大地提高了网站或应用程序的响应速度和用户体验。此外,由于十八-ajax通常与后端服务器紧密集成,可以实现在客户端执行一定程度上的逻辑处理,这进一步降低了服务端负担。

三、缓存策略概述

为了更好地理解十八-ajax如何与缓存配合工作,我们首先需要了解一些基本的缓存概念。在网络请求过程中,浏览器会经常使用本地资源来减少重复获取相同内容的情况,从而节省时间和带宽。常见的一些缓存机制包括:

本地储备(Cache-Control)

服务边缘(Edge Cache)

内容分发网络(CDN)

四、十八-ajax中的缓存优化

利用HTTP头部控制

在请求中加入适当的HTTP头部指令,如Cache-Control或ETag,可以指导浏览器或者代理服务器决定何时从本地资源中获取内容,以及何时向服务器发送新的请求以获取最新版本。

启用长连接(Keep-alive)

通过保持长连接,可以减少多次建立新连接所需花费的大量开销。这对于频繁通信且每个请求较小如AJAX的情形尤为重要,因为它允许多个相邻消息共享同一个TCP连接,从而显著减少延迟。

使用Service Worker进行离线操作

Service Worker是一个运行在后台独立于Web页面上下文之外的小型脚本程序,它能够管理静态资源,并使得这些资源可以被正确 缓存在离线状态下,即使没有互联网也能访问它们。

优化图片和媒体文件加载

对于图像等媒体文件来说,其大小往往远大于HTML文档,因此直接将其放置至内联样式表内或CSS背景属性中可以避免额外一次HTTP请求数量增加。

合并及压缩JS/CSS文件

将多个小型文件合并成一个大的单独文件,不但有助于减少请求数量,还能因为压缩后的代码体积更小,使得总体下载时间更短。

动态生成静态组件

使用模板引擎确保某些部分只在必要时才被渲染出真实HTML结构,有助于根据不同的条件生成最终结果,以此避免不必要的大规模变化导致过度更新问题。

精准定位元素位置及尺寸计算

在渲染阶段尽可能确定元素位置和尺寸可帮助浏览器做出更加高效的地理布局选择,从而加速绘制过程并减少重排/回流次数。

五、小结

通过以上几点介绍我们已经看到了十八-ajax与各种类型缓存机制之间紧密联系以及他们共同作用下的巨大潜力。无论是在传统意义上的web项目还是移动应用领域,都有着丰富的话题值得深入挖掘。如果你对提升你的网站性能感兴趣,那么采用这些最佳实践,将极大增强你的网站竞争力,同时为用户提供更加流畅舒适的人机交互体验。

标签: 穿衣搭配时尚杂志时尚冬装搭配男士穿衣搭配时尚杂志时尚搭配网冬装时尚搭配